Description

Those who enter the Gabriel H. Penn Home for Childhood only get to leave one way...In the near future the gap between rich and poor has become insurmountable. Life as a street child in the big city is only made bearable by who, and what, you know. And by the rumour circulating of a haven for children, a place of true safety. This rumour appears to be nothing more than a fairy-tale until Devin, and his new friend Kit, meet someone who promises to take them there. But when Devin and Kit arrive they begin to understand the real price of safety...A disconcerting vision and a beautifully imagined novel of suspense and adventure from debut author, Tania Unsworth.

A beautifully imagined and mesmerising novel in which Devin and Kit seek to uncover the deadly secrets of the Gabriel H. Penn Home for Childhood.

About the Author
Tania has published two novels for adults with Viking/Fig Tree - THE SEAHORSE and BEFORE WE BEGAN. This is her first children's novel. She lives in Boston, USA, with her husband and two boys, but travels frequently to the UK. Visit her author website www.taniaunsworth.com and follow her on Twitter @TaniaUnsworth1
